U.S. Marine Corps Lt. Gen John Wissler, Commanding General III Marine Expeditionary Force, speaks at the Camp Foster community center Feb. 13, 2014, during Ambassador Caroline Kennady's visit, Okinawa, Japan. This was Kennedy's first visit to Okinawa since being appointed as U.S. ambassador to Japan in November 2013. Kennedy is the daughter of John F. Kennedy, the 35th President of the U.S., and she is the first female to be appointed as U.S. ambassador to Japan.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Lance Cpl. Caleb Hoover/Released)
